Biographical / historical:

Barbara Martinez-Ruiz earned a B.A. from Havana University in 1994, and a Ph.D. from Yale in 2004. He is an Art Historian with a focus on African and Caribbean artistic, visual, and religious practices. Martinez-Ruiz was a member of Stanford University's Department of Art and Art History faculty from 2004-2013.
